The Early Support for Infants and Toddlers (ESIT) program supports families with information and skills to ensure they are supported as the most critical influence on their child’s early learning and development. The Early Support for Infants and Toddlers (ESIT) program provides services to children birth to age 3 who have disabilities or developmental delays. Early Support for Infants and Toddlers Washington State Department of Children, Youth, and Families

Early Support for Infants and Toddlers (ESIT) is the Washington State Department of Early Learning program designed to be the first point of contact for any parents concerned about the development of their children Birth-3 years old.

The Washington State Department of Children, Youth and Families (DCYF) Early Support for Infants and Toddlers (ESIT) program connects families of children with hearing loss ages birth to 3 with early intervention services in Washington State.

About 1 of every 8 children has a challenge with development that makes them eligible for Birth-to-Three services. With early support, most children catch up with their peers! ... Mar 13, 2019 · Early Support for Infants and Toddlers ESIT Data Management System The federal government requires ESIT to collect information about infants and toddlers, their families and resources in the early intervention system.
